As of August 2026, DaVinci Resolve 21.0.2 is the current release, and the plan below is built against it. ## What is a good DaVinci Resolve learning plan for a homeschool teenager? Five stages, spread across an 18-week semester, at roughly 3 to 4 hours a week. That's the whole shape of it: Cut or Edit first, then Fairlight audio basics, then Color, then Fusion, then Deliver, with the final stretch of weeks spent finishing one real portfolio piece instead of starting a sixth topic. | Week | Stage | Skill trained | Hours logged (approx.) | | --- | --- | --- | --- | | 1-2 | Setup and the Edit page | Install, import, trimming, timeline basics | 6-8 | | 3-5 | Fairlight audio | Reading a level meter, fixing clipping, syncing audio | 9-12 | | 6-9 | Color | Serial nodes, primary wheels, one qualifier | 12-16 | | 10-13 | Fusion | Node graph basics, keyframes, a simple composite | 12-16 | | 14-16 | Deliver and portfolio build | Render presets, matching output to destination, finishing one piece | 9-12 | | 17-18 | Review and transcript writeup | Certification exam, portfolio polish, logging hours | 6-8 | That table totals somewhere between 54 and 72 logged hours over the semester, depending on pace. **A learning plan is a sequence with hours attached to it, not a vague semester of "creative exploration."** The sequence matters because it's the same order Blackmagic Design's own free training guides ship in, according to [Blackmagic's training page](https://www.blackmagicdesign.com/products/davinciresolve/training), and the hours matter because they're what a transcript credit is actually built from, which we'll get into in detail below. ## Why does DaVinci Resolve fit a homeschool teenager specifically? Typically one elective credit, using the same Carnegie Unit standard most homeschool transcript guides already lean on. According to [Vicki Tillman's writeup on earning homeschool transcript credit in filmmaking](https://www.7sistershomeschool.com/how-to-earn-homeschool-transcript-credit-in-filmmaking/), the Carnegie Unit is traditionally 120 hours of study per credit, though her own program targeted 135 hours to be safe. Tillman built the credit for her son around exactly this kind of logged, project-based work, and her verdict is worth quoting directly: "Filmmaking was my son's great passion. He ended up with several credits on his homeschool high school transcript." That's not a hypothetical. It's a documented path other homeschool families have already walked, and it applies directly to a video-editing-specific plan like the one in this guide, not just filmmaking broadly. Here's how the hours actually break down against that standard. | Plan length | Hours logged | Carnegie Units covered (at 120-135 hrs/credit) | | --- | --- | --- | | 18-week semester, 3-4 hrs/week | 54-72 hours | About half a credit on its own | | Full year, 3-4 hrs/week (both semesters) | 108-144 hours | Roughly one full credit | | 18-week semester, 6-8 hrs/week (co-op or intensive track) | 108-144 hours | One full credit in a single semester | A single 18-week semester at a moderate pace gets you partway there. **A logged hour of finishing a real project counts the same toward a Carnegie Unit as a logged hour of anything else on a transcript.** If your family wants a full credit from a single semester, either run the heavier weekly track in that table, or extend the same five-stage plan across two semesters at the lighter pace and title it a year-long elective instead. According to [7 Sisters Homeschool's broader guide to elective credit types](https://www.7sistershomeschool.com/5-types-of-elective-credits-for-the-homeschool-transcript/), video editing sits comfortably as a Technology or Fine Arts elective, and because it touches composition, technical execution, and a finished creative product, some families justify splitting it across two categories if a full year of substantial work supports it. Check your specific state's requirements before finalizing that split. Homeschool credit rules vary by state, and a course description that matches what your teen actually did protects you if a college or scholarship committee ever asks. ## What if your state requires more than an hours log for homeschool credit? Some states want nothing more than a parent's signature on a transcript. Others want a paper trail. A logged-hours count is the foundation either way, but knowing what else might get asked for saves a scramble in the spring. According to Tillman's writeup, a hands-on elective like this typically needs three things beyond the hours themselves: a course description, a grading or evaluation method, and, ideally, samples of the actual work. A logbook alone answers "how much time did this take." It doesn't answer "what did the student actually learn," which is the question a college admissions reader or a scholarship committee is more likely to ask. | Documentation type | What it is | When you'll need it | | --- | --- | --- | | Hours log | Date, task, and time spent per session | Every state; the base unit of a Carnegie Unit credit | | Course description | A paragraph naming the skills covered and the final project | States requiring detailed transcripts; college applications | | Grading or evaluation method | How you decided the student passed (self-assessment rubric, parent review, portfolio quality) | States requiring a grade or pass/fail mark per course | | Work samples or portfolio | The actual exported video files or a reel | Scholarship submissions; some umbrella schools' annual review | Build the course description while you're setting up the plan, not after the semester ends. A one-paragraph description is easy to write in week 1, when you know exactly what the five stages are, and much harder to reconstruct in week 18 from memory. Something like: "Video Production I: DaVinci Resolve. Student completed a structured 18-week course in professional video editing software, covering non-linear editing, audio mixing, color correction, and visual effects compositing, culminating in an original finished video project." That single paragraph, combined with the hours log and one work sample, covers what nearly every state and umbrella school actually asks to see. Five stages, broken into weekly blocks, each one ending in something the student finished and exported, not just watched. This is the same underlying sequence covered in our full [DaVinci Resolve learning roadmap for beginners](https://tryuncle.com/learn/davinci-resolve/davinci-resolve-learning-roadmap-for-beginners), compressed and paced specifically against a semester's worth of homeschool weeks instead of an open-ended timeline. **Weeks 1-2: setup and the Edit page.** Install the free version, import the student's own footage (a phone camera is enough), and spend two weeks on pure trimming: in and out points, assembling a timeline, and covering shots without leaving gaps. By the end of week 2, the milestone is a 60 to 90 second sequence cut from the student's own footage, not a downloaded lesson file. **Weeks 3-5: Fairlight audio basics.** Three weeks on reading a level meter, fixing a clipping track, and syncing audio and video cleanly when they come from separate sources. This sits before Color rather than after it, because clean audio habits are cheap to build now and expensive to retrofit into a semester's worth of projects later. **Weeks 6-9: the Color page.** Four weeks learning the node system one node at a time: lift, gamma, and gain on a single serial node before adding a qualifier. The milestone: matching two clips shot in different lighting, one warm and one cool, to a common look using one or two nodes each. **Weeks 10-13: Fusion.** Four weeks once there's a graded shot worth compositing onto, building a small first project: a single Text+ node, a Transform node, and two keyframes animating a title on and off screen with an eased curve. **Weeks 14-16: Deliver and the portfolio build.** Three weeks combining everything into one finished two-to-three-minute piece: a real cut, clean audio, a grade that holds up, one Fusion element, and a correctly exported file matched to wherever it's actually going, whether that's a family archive, a co-op screening, or a college portfolio. **Weeks 17-18: review and transcript writeup.** The final stretch is administrative, not creative: take Blackmagic's free proficiency exam if the family wants a certificate to reference, total the logged hours, and write the transcript course description while the specifics are still fresh. ## What does one logged week actually look like? An hour total on a spreadsheet doesn't prove anything by itself. What makes a log defensible later is the same thing that makes any record defensible: specifics, written down close to when they happened. Here's a real week from the Color stage (week 7 of the semester plan), logged the way it should look. | Date | Task | Hours | Notes | | --- | --- | --- | --- | | Mon | Reviewed serial node basics; built a 3-node primary correction on one clip | 1.0 | Struggled with gain vs. gamma; watched one 8-minute Blackmagic tutorial chapter to clarify | | Wed | Applied the same 3-node structure to 4 more clips from the same scene | 1.5 | Matched exposure across clips shot at different times of day | | Fri | Added a qualifier to isolate sky color separately from the rest of the frame | 1.0 | First attempt grabbed part of a wall too; narrowed the qualifier window to fix it | | Sat | Matched a warm-lit clip to a cool-lit clip from a different location | 1.5 | This week's milestone; exported a before/after still to save in the portfolio folder | Four sessions, five hours, one exported deliverable at the end. That's the shape every week in this plan should take: not a single marathon session on Sunday night, but three or four shorter sits with a specific task attached to each one. Three habits make a log like this hold up. First, write the entry the same day, not from memory a week later; the "struggled with gain vs. gamma" note is worth nothing if it's reconstructed after the fact. Second, name the specific skill, not just the stage. Compare "Color page work, 5 hours" against "matched exposure across four clips using a 3-node primary correction, then isolated sky color with a qualifier." The first tells a transcript reviewer nothing but a number. The second tells them exactly what was practiced and proves the hours weren't just screen time. Third, end most sessions with something exported or saved, even a still frame, so the portfolio folder fills up gradually instead of becoming a last-minute scramble in week 15. **A log with four specific two-line entries a week is worth more on a transcript than a single line reading "5 hours, DaVinci Resolve."** Both represent the same time investment. Only one of them proves the student actually did the work. ## What does a full-year plan look like if you want to go deeper? Both work, and the software doesn't change between the two. What changes is logistics, and DaVinci Resolve's free version already ships with the tool a co-op needs. A solo student runs the exact plan above on their own schedule, at their own pace, with a parent or mentor providing the correction step, more on that below. A co-op group gets a genuine advantage the solo version doesn't: Multi-User Collaboration, included free in DaVinci Resolve according to [Blackmagic's own product documentation](https://www.blackmagicdesign.com/products/davinciresolve), lets several students work inside one shared project without emailing files back and forth. That's a meaningful upgrade for a group filmmaking unit, several teens covering different roles, camera, editor, colorist, on the same finished piece. The one collaboration detail worth knowing before a co-op group starts: Resolve's lock system operates at the bin level, not just the timeline level, so if two students' active timelines share one default bin, one student opening their timeline can lock the other's work too. Give each active student's timeline its own dedicated bin from day one. It takes five minutes and prevents a co-op session from losing time to a confused "why can't I edit" moment. | Setting | Best fit | Why | | --- | --- | --- | | Solo homeschool student | The full 18-week plan run independently | No shared-bin logistics needed; parent provides correction | | Homeschool co-op, weekly meeting | The same plan, compressed group sessions with Multi-User Collaboration turned on | Splits crew roles across students; builds one shared portfolio piece as a capstone | | Sibling group, same household | The full plan run in parallel, separate projects, shared hardware | Keeps individual transcript credit clean per student while sharing one computer | According to [SchoolhouseTeachers.com's own filmmaking curriculum page](https://schoolhouseteachers.com/school-subjects/electives/filmmaking/), co-ops are a natural fit for a filmmaking elective specifically because "the fun is increased in a group setting," and several families have already used a co-op structure to earn filmmaking credit this way. Every multi-week plan hits friction somewhere. Knowing the common failure points in advance, and having a specific fix ready, is what keeps a stall from turning into a semester that quietly stops happening. | Symptom | Likely cause | Fix | | --- | --- | --- | | Falling more than a week behind schedule | Sessions get skipped instead of shortened when the week gets busy | Protect a shorter session over skipping entirely; 30 minutes of real practice beats zero | | The color grade looks flat or muddy no matter what's adjusted | Working on an uncalibrated laptop screen with auto-brightness on | Turn off auto-brightness and any "true tone" style display adjustment before grading; a rough calibration matters more than an expensive monitor at this stage | | A Fusion node won't connect no matter where it's dragged | Trying to connect an output to another output, or an input to another input | Outputs (right side of a node) always connect to inputs (left side); a small highlight shows a valid connection point as you drag | | Audio drifts out of sync a few minutes into a clip | Footage and audio were recorded at different, mismatched frame rates | Check both sources' frame rate before syncing; Resolve's audio waveform sync tool handles small offsets but not a frame rate mismatch | | The student loses motivation specifically at the Color stage | Serial nodes and color theory are genuinely more abstract than cutting a timeline | Shorten Color sessions to 30-45 minutes and lean harder on visual before/after comparisons rather than technical explanation | | Logged hours don't match what was actually produced | Hours were logged for the week in bulk instead of per session | Log immediately after each session, not from memory at the end of the week | | The finished portfolio piece keeps getting bigger in scope | No hard stop was set on what "finished" means before starting | Write the piece's runtime and shot list down in week 13, before Deliver week starts, and don't add to it after that | The single most common derailment isn't a technical one. It's schedule drift: a busy week turns into a skipped week, a skipped week turns into two, and by week 10 the plan is three weeks behind with no clear point to restart from. **A shortened session protects the habit better than a skipped one does, because a habit that survives a busy week is worth more than five extra minutes on an easy one.** If a full multi-week gap does happen, don't try to cram the missed material into the following week. Pick back up at the next stage on the calendar and treat the skipped stage as something to revisit briefly during the review weeks at the end, rather than trying to force an 18-week plan to somehow still finish in 18 weeks after losing three of them. ## What computer does a homeschool family actually need for this? Less than most families assume, and almost certainly less than a "gaming laptop" sales pitch implies. According to a breakdown of [DaVinci Resolve's current system requirements by Miracamp](https://www.miracamp.com/learn/davinci-resolve/system-requirements), a modern quad-core CPU, 8GB of RAM at minimum with 16GB strongly recommended, and a GPU with 2 to 4GB of VRAM covers standard editing. For 4K work and Fusion compositing specifically, 32GB of RAM and a dedicated GPU in the RTX 3060-or-better or Apple M-series class deliver noticeably smoother playback. | Tier | What it covers | Rough target | | --- | --- | --- | | Bare minimum | 1080p editing, Fairlight, light Color page work | Quad-core CPU, 16GB RAM, 4GB VRAM | | Comfortable | 4K editing, real color grading, occasional Fusion | 32GB RAM, dedicated GPU (RTX 3060+ or Apple M-series) | Before assuming a purchase is required, check what's already in the house. On a Mac, click the Apple menu and choose About This Mac to see the chip and memory. On Windows, open Task Manager's Performance tab. If the family's existing laptop, even one that's a few years old, clears the bare-minimum row, start the plan on it. Only upgrade once a specific stage, usually 4K color grading or a heavier Fusion composite, genuinely hits a wall. Storage is the line item families underbudget more than the CPU or GPU. Raw footage from a phone camera fills a drive faster than expected once a semester's worth of projects piles up. A single 500GB to 1TB external drive, shared across the family if multiple teens are running this plan, is a cheaper and more practical solution than buying separate internal storage upgrades for each student's machine. **A laptop that's already running your teen's regular schoolwork is very likely already good enough to start this plan.** Don't buy hardware before the plan tells you specifically where the current machine falls short. ## What if the family's budget doesn't stretch to the "comfortable" tier? Start on what's already in the house, and treat every upgrade as something the plan itself tells you is necessary, not something to buy in anticipation of needing it. A refurbished business laptop, the kind IT departments cycle out after three years, often clears the bare-minimum bar in this guide's hardware table for less than a new budget laptop costs, and a certified refurbished unit from a manufacturer or a major retailer typically carries a short warranty that a private resale doesn't. Check the specific CPU generation and RAM before buying; a refurbished laptop advertised as "fast" without listed specs is a gamble, one with a clearly stated quad-core CPU and 16GB of RAM is not. A Chromebook is the one common exception worth naming honestly: DaVinci Resolve doesn't run on ChromeOS at all, not even a lightweight version, so a Chromebook-only household needs either a different piece of hardware entirely or a workaround built around a different tool, neither of which this guide's free, install-locally plan is built around. If a Chromebook is genuinely the only computer in the house, that's worth solving before week 1 rather than discovering it mid-plan. If the family's existing laptop is close to the bare-minimum bar but not quite there, usually short on RAM, three things buy more headroom without a new machine: closing every other application while editing, working with Optimized Media (Resolve's own lower-resolution proxy format, generated from the Media Pool) instead of full-resolution camera files during the Edit and Color stages, and keeping the project's cache and gallery stills on an external drive rather than the laptop's main disk. None of that requires spending money. Two accessories are worth a small budget line if there's any to spare, in this order: a $30-50 external SSD before anything else, since footage fills a laptop's internal drive faster than most families expect, and a basic pair of closed-back headphones for the Fairlight weeks, since judging audio levels through a laptop's built-in speakers is close to impossible. Neither is required to start. Both make the plan noticeably easier to run once a family has logged a few weeks and knows the plan is sticking. And if neither is in the budget yet, a local library's media lab or a co-op's shared computer, where one exists, is worth checking before assuming a family has to buy its way into every stage of this plan. **The plan in this guide was written to run on hardware a family already owns, not hardware a family needs to buy.** Only spend money once a specific stage, not a general feeling of "this seems slow," tells you exactly where the current setup falls short. ## Do you need to pay for DaVinci Resolve Studio, or does the free version cover this plan? The free version covers every single stage in this plan, and there's no reason to spend anything on software to run it. According to [Blackmagic's own free vs Studio comparison](https://www.blackmagicdesign.com/products/davinciresolve/compare), the free version handles "virtually all 8-bit video formats at up to 60fps in resolutions as high as Ultra HD 3840 x 2160," and includes the complete editing toolset, Fairlight audio, node-based color, Fusion compositing, and Multi-User Collaboration. What Studio adds, a one-time $295 purchase with no subscription, is a specific, named set of Neural Engine automation tools, Magic Mask, Voice Isolation, Speed Warp, Smart Reframe, along with 10-bit and higher frame rate support past the free tier's ceiling, according to [Storyblocks's breakdown of the split](https://www.storyblocks.com/resources/tutorials/davinci-resolve-free-vs-studio). None of that is required for the plan in this guide, and none of it teaches a skill this plan needs a homeschool teenager to have before those automation tools become genuinely useful on top of it. | Question | Free version | Studio ($295, one-time) | | --- | --- | --- | | Covers every stage of this 18-week plan? | Yes | Yes, but not required | | 4K editing up to 60fps? | Yes | Yes, plus higher resolutions and frame rates | | Magic Mask, Voice Isolation, Speed Warp? | No | Yes | | Multi-User Collaboration for co-op groups? | Yes | Yes | | Required to earn transcript credit under this plan? | No | No | The one exception worth flagging honestly: if a student later wants to submit a finished thesis-style piece to a festival requiring a theatrical DCP, that's a Studio-only export. Less of a fixed-hours question than it used to be, and the current pediatric guidance backs that up directly. In January 2026, the American Academy of Pediatrics retired its decade-old hourly-limit framework for screen time. According to [Gabriel E. Hales, a research fellow in media and information at Michigan State University, writing in The Conversation](https://theconversation.com/screen-time-guidelines-for-kids-and-adolescents-have-shifted-as-research-paints-a-more-nuanced-picture-281300), the new guidance "step[s] away from fixed screen time limits" for school-age children and teens, asking families to weigh content and context instead of a blanket cap. That distinction matters directly for a plan like this one. Hales draws a specific line between passive and active screen use: "scrolling an algorithm-based, auto-playing video feed" is a fundamentally different activity than a skill-building one, and research cited in the piece shows positive associations when teens engage in activities tied to "browsing the web, online gaming or interacting on social media" for learning and identity development, let alone a genuinely constructive task like finishing an edited video project. **Three to four hours a week building a real, finished project is closer to homework than it is to recreational scrolling, and the current pediatric guidance treats those two categories differently on purpose.** That's not a reason to skip evaluating it. Hales's framing still applies: watch whether this plan's screen time is crowding out sleep, grades, or other activities, not just counting the hours in isolation. Here's how that plays out practically against the plan in this guide. The 18-week semester at 3 to 4 hours a week sits comfortably inside a single elective's worth of weekly commitment, similar in scope to a lab science or a music practice requirement, not an open-ended addition on top of a full course load. Families running the heavier 6 to 8 hour co-op or intensive track should treat that as a genuine full elective's time commitment and weigh it against the rest of the week's schedule the same way they would any other demanding course. | Screen time question | What the 2026 AAP guidance actually says | | --- | --- | | Is there a fixed hourly cap for teens? | No, the fixed-limit framework was retired in January 2026 | | Does content type matter? | Yes, skill-building differs from passive, algorithm-driven scrolling | | What should parents actually watch for? | Sleep, academic performance, relationships, and activity level, not just hours logged | | Does 3-4 focused hours a week on a finished project raise a flag under this framework? | Not inherently; it reads closer to homework than recreational use | ## Is DaVinci Resolve itself appropriate for a teenager to use? Skip most of week 1 and 2, and start with a lighter version of the Edit page orientation instead of the full two-week block. A teenager who already edits on a phone has real, transferable skill: trimming instinct, a sense of pacing, an understanding of what makes a cut land. What doesn't transfer directly is a desktop timeline's specific tools and, more significantly, DaVinci Resolve's node-based Color page, which has no real equivalent in a mobile editor. | Prior experience | Where to actually start this plan | | --- | --- | | No prior editing experience | Full plan, weeks 1-2 in full | | CapCut, InShot, or another mobile editor | Compress weeks 1-2 to a few days of orientation, then run the full plan from week 3 onward | | Premiere Pro, Final Cut, or another desktop NLE | Skip to week 6 (Color) after a day mapping shortcuts; Fairlight basics still worth a quick pass | The one caution worth naming regardless of prior experience: don't skip the setup week entirely, even for a teen who's edited plenty of TikToks or Reels. A single afternoon mapping where existing muscle memory does and doesn't transfer to Resolve's specific interface saves real frustration once the plan reaches Color and Fusion, the two stages that have genuinely no equivalent in a mobile editor no matter how much prior editing experience a teen already has. ## How does this plan adapt for a teen with ADHD or another learning difference? The five stages don't change. The unit of work inside each week does. A 3-to-4-hour weekly target, taken as a single block, is a hard sell for a teen who has trouble sustaining focus for long stretches. Split each week's hours into more, shorter sessions instead: four 45-minute sits instead of one long Saturday session cover the same total time and, for a lot of teens, produce more actual practice than a single marathon block that trails off into distraction after 40 minutes. The January 2026 AAP guidance covered earlier in this guide, judging screen use by content and context rather than a fixed hourly count, applies especially directly here. A skill-building 45-minute session with a clear task and a visible finish line is a fundamentally different activity from an open-ended hour with no defined stopping point, and the second kind is exactly where attention tends to drift for a teen with ADHD. A few concrete adjustments help without changing the plan's structure: - **Write the session's single task on a sticky note or whiteboard before starting**, not the whole week's plan. "Match these two clips' exposure" is a finish line. "Work on Color" is not. - **Set a visible timer for the session length**, not just a vague "until it's done." A defined end point, even a short one, makes starting easier for a teen who struggles with open-ended tasks. - **Keep a parent or co-op mentor in the room during the harder stages** (Color and Fusion specifically), not to do the work, but to answer the "why isn't this doing what I expected" question the moment it comes up, before frustration turns into task abandonment. This is exactly the gap an in-app assistant like TryUncle is built to close on the days a parent isn't available to sit in. - **Grade the milestone, not the clock.** If a teen hits the week's stated milestone, a matched exposure between two clips, a working Fusion keyframe, in 25 minutes instead of the full block, that's a finished session, not an incomplete one. Padding a genuinely done task to fill unused time teaches the opposite lesson from the one this plan is trying to build. None of this changes the transcript math. The same total hours still count toward the same Carnegie Unit credit; they're just logged in smaller, better-defined pieces. **A shorter session with one clear task finishes more often than a longer session with a vague one, and a session that finishes is the only kind that produces a log entry worth writing down.** ## What if you have more than one teenager doing this? Run the plan in parallel, on separate projects, sharing hardware and software rather than duplicating either. DaVinci Resolve's free version doesn't limit the number of projects or users on one installation, and Multi-User Collaboration, covered earlier for co-op groups, works identically for siblings sharing one household computer. The one thing that shouldn't get shared: the hours log and the eventual transcript entry. Each student needs their own logged hours and their own finished portfolio piece, even if they're working from the same footage library or occasionally collaborating on a joint project for variety. A shared family video project is a fine addition to a semester, but it shouldn't be the only entry on either sibling's individual transcript, since a transcript credit is meant to reflect one student's own logged work. If siblings are close in age and skill level, running the plan together, same weekly schedule, same milestones, but on separate footage, tends to work better than staggering them a semester apart, since they can informally correct each other the same way a co-op group would. ## So what should you actually do this week?
